Output e07684579bbd81719cc478533f60cefda0f7901bcaba70aaa7c5f816da6534ba:1

value
18750
script pubkey
OP_0 OP_PUSHBYTES_20 ba068cb15d78eb01ef65b4fe570cb103e5991c8b
address
bc1qhgrgev2a0r4srmm9knl9wr93q0jej8ytxjy3yh
transaction
e07684579bbd81719cc478533f60cefda0f7901bcaba70aaa7c5f816da6534ba
confirmations
38337
spent
true